3. Declarations of Interest |
|
|||||||||
|
|
At this point in the meeting, Members and co-opted members are asked to declare any disclosable pecuniary interest, or other registerable interest, they might have in respect of business on this agenda, if they have not already done so in advance on the Register of Interests. The disclosure must include the nature of the interest.
An interest must also be disclosed in the meeting when it becomes apparent to the member during the meeting.
(1) Members must consider their interests, and act according to the following:
(2) Disclosable pecuniary interests relate to the Member concerned or their spouse/partner.
(3) Members in arrears of Council Tax by more than two months must not vote in decisions on, or which might affect, budget calculations, and must disclose at the meeting that this restriction applies to them. A failure to comply with these requirements is a criminal offence under section 106 of the Local Government Finance Act 1992.

8. Air Quality Annual Status Report 2025 |
(Pages 131 - 288) |
|
|
|
The report details the latest (2024) air quality monitoring results for York and progress on achieving measures in City of York Council’s (CYC) current Air Quality Action Plan (AQAP4) to deliver further improvements in air quality. To be considered by Councillor Kent (Executive Member for Environment and Climate Emergency).
